Intended use

The Altus Spine Navigation System is a set of reusable surgical instruments (screwdrivers and taps) made of stainless steel, designed to work with the Medtronic StealthStation® System S8 navigation system. It assists surgeons in precisely locating anatomical structures during preparation and placement of pedicle screws in spinal surgery via open, minimally invasive, or percutaneous approaches for the Altus Spine Valencia and Monaco pedicle screw systems.

Technological characteristics

The device shares the same design principles, material composition (ASTM F899 stainless steel), functional length, NavLock® connection feature, intended use, function, and range of sizes as the predicate instruments. The subject instruments differ from the primary predicate only in tip geometries and dimensions to accommodate the spinal screws, which are minor differences that do not raise new safety or effectiveness concerns.

Test standards cited

ASTM F2554 (recognition and location testing with the Medtronic StealthStation® System S8 navigation system) and ASTM F899 (stainless steel material specification).

Substantial equivalence argument

The Altus Spine Navigation System operates on the same principle as the predicate device and was tested side-by-side with the primary predicate (Navigated CD Horizon® Solera® Screwdrivers and Taps). Dimensional accuracy and critical length comparisons demonstrated substantial equivalence in use and performance. The minor tip geometry and dimensional differences are necessary to accommodate different spinal screw designs but do not introduce new safety or effectiveness concerns relative to the predicate.
